DALLAS, TX — A former Dallas Cowboy has been arrested after allegedly causing a fatal crash.
Former second-round pick Kelvin Joseph, 25, was arrested after he was involved in a fatal crash in which a 27-year-old woman was killed.
About 5 a.m. Saturday, June 7, 2025, Richardson police responded to a fatal crash on U.S. Highway 75. At the time, no other vehicles were located at the scene.
Then, about 5:40 a.m., Joseph contacted the Plano Police Department and informed them he had been involved in a crash.
When speaking with Joseph in person, officers observed signs of intoxication. Joseph was arrested and charged with DWI and crash involving death.
Joseph was booked into the Richardson City Jail, and he was released Sunday on $26,000 bond.
Joseph was with the Cowboys for two seasons before being traded to the Miami Dolphins. He then played for Seattle, Kansas City, Indianapolis and Minnesota, before landing with the DC Defenders in the UFL.
This is not the first time Joseph has been in the news as he was involved in a murder investigation but was eventually cleared.
